Dart Controls DP10 multipurpose signal conditioner and generator

The Dart Controls DP10 is a panel-mounted, multipurpose signal conditioner and signal generator that allows the operator easy access to required system adjustments. The product has many uses in machine control applications and may be used in OEM equipment designs, plant operation or laboratory applications.

Most other signal conditioners are DIN rail-mounted types which need to reside inside a panel and are designed to be set up once. Many applications however require frequent adjustments to meet application needs, and the workaround is to have a potentiometer wired on the front panel for regulation.

The DP10’s front panel design addresses this by making output adjustment easily accessible via convenient up and down push-buttons with a large, easy-to-read LED display. The device is configurable for several modes of operation: signal conditioning to scale or attenuate incoming process signals (analog voltage or current); signal conversion of incoming signals to another format (voltage to current or current to voltage); and analog signal generation (voltage or current).

The signal generator mode is especially useful for ECM/brushless DC motor applications where the motor includes integrated commutation electronics. These applications typically require an analog voltage input to change the motor speed. Set up as a voltage generator, the product not only provides a repeatable setting, its display can also be configured to any engineering units meaningful to the application, such as L/min for pump applications or m/min for conveyors applications.
